Campaign to make Kaliasot plastic free

Bhopal: An important initiative has been taken for environmental protection in Bhopal. Forest Department, Tinsa Foundation and Municipal Corporation have jointly started Jal Ganga Samvardhan Abhiyan. The goal of this campaign is to make Kaliyasot free from polythene. Students of various colleges of the city are voluntarily engaged in this campaign. Municipal Corporation employees and frontline staff of Forest Department are also active in this campaign. This step has been taken to improve the air quality of the city and maintain the beauty of Bhopal.

According to Deputy Forest Divisional Officer Shri Dheeraj Singh Chauhan, Kaliasot Dam area is an area visited by the tiger. This area is rich in natural wealth. Local people call it the oxygen belt of Bhopal. This campaign will help in keeping the ecosystem of the area and the environment of the city clean.
